as you know the project "Wikipedians in European Parliament" will start
by Monday. Most participants are already on their way to Strasbourg and
will arrive Sunday evening. I am one of them and am looking forward to
this project.

As I did some preparation some "last words" from me:
* we got 50 participants from 9 countries, speaking 19 languages
* the European Commission is also happy to see us - a bonus!
* Wikidata is important! I guess this is the first "Edit-a-thon-like"
project based on Wikidata. Not even one MEP has all important properties
filled in.
